How Curacao licensing differs from other jurisdictions

The Curacao regulatory model centers on a master license structure designed to support a portfolio of brands under a single umbrella. In contrast, prominent jurisdictions such as the United Kingdom, Malta, and Gibraltar impose stringent licensing regimes with detailed ongoing compliance, market specific consumer protections, and rigorous financial and AML standards. For operators, Curacao reduces upfront costs and time to market, allowing a faster path to profit. For players, that difference translates into more variety and potentially better welcome offers, but often weaker independent auditing and less consistent dispute resolution. In practice you may encounter casinos under Curacao that claim independent testing, yet the scope and frequency of audits vary widely. Some operators participate in third party testing for fairness, while others rely on internal controls. A key practical distinction is KYC and AML rigor: in many Curacao licensed sites, verification can be less comprehensive pre withdrawal, but it is common to encounter strong verification rules for large withdrawals or high risk transactions. Finally, regulatory enforcement in Curacao can be responsive but less uniform than a centralized jurisdiction. This means player protections are highly operator dependent, making it essential to review a casino’s licensing page, withdrawal policies, and customer support responsiveness before playing.

Understanding Curacao eGaming license structure

Most Curacao online casinos operate under a master license issued to Curacao eGaming, a government authorized authority that oversees online gaming operations in the region. The master license typically enables the operator to run multiple sub brands and casinos through sub licenses or service agreements. The advantage for operators is clear: reduced licensing costs and faster time to market across different markets and languages. For players, it means a broader ecosystem with shared terms and similar game libraries, but it can also complicate due diligence because each sub brand may have distinct T and Cs and bonus offers. Behind the scenes, the licensing framework relies on a blend of regulatory oversight, corporate governance, and financial safeguards. Operators are expected to maintain appropriate AML measures, protect customer data, and ensure game fairness, typically validated by RNGs and fair play standards, though the level of public auditing varies. A transparent license page detailing license numbers, the parent company, and contact information is a simple but crucial signal. When evaluating a Curacao casino, check for the license holder, evidence of ongoing regulatory compliance, details about the master license and any sub licenses, and a clear policy on how disputes are resolved. The structure is powerful for business but demands careful consumer due diligence from the player.

RTP and volatility analysis in Curacao casinos

RTP, volatility, and house edge are core concepts in any casino analysis, and Curacao casinos are no exception. RTP is driven by the game designer and the software provider rather than by the license itself. In Curacao branded casinos you should anticipate a broad range of titles with typical online slot RTPs clustered around 96 to 97.5 percent for mainstream titles, with some high variance jackpot games dipping lower or higher depending on the specific mechanic. Table games often reflect standard casino odds, and live dealer games mirror the operator and provider choices. The key point for players is to understand that the license does not guarantee a particular RTP or volatility tier; you must assess each game. To manage expectations, review the game’s printed paytable, the game developer’s declared RTP, and independent third party test results when available. In terms of volatility, Curacao operators host both low and high volatility titles. Low volatility games deliver frequent small wins, which can help with bankroll stability during long sessions, while high volatility games offer larger but sparser wins, which require a larger bankroll and a well planned chase strategy. The absence of consistent third party audits in some Curacao casinos means players should be especially careful to confirm game fairness through multiple sources and observe long term payout behavior.

Bonus mechanics at Curacao gaming casinos

Bonuses are a major draw for Curacao casinos, with generous welcome packages, no deposit offers, and ongoing promotions designed to attract and retain players. The classic Curacao bonus model includes sign up bonuses matched to a percentage of the initial deposit, sometimes with free spins or wager free rounds. However, every bonus comes with wagering requirements and exclusions. In Curacao markets these terms can vary widely between brands, so players should examine the fine print for game eligibility, wagering multipliers, and contributions by game type to the wagering total. Live casino and table games often contribute a lower percentage to wagering requirements or are excluded entirely, which can significantly affect value. Bonus expiry, maximum cashout caps, and geographic restrictions also influence the true value of a promotion. Smart players compare offers not by headline value alone but by the effective odds after bonus terms. Responsible gambling limits should accompany any bonus program, and top operators publish clear information on how to opt out of bonuses or to self exclude if needed. The absence of a universal standard in Curacao means you must do your homework: read the terms, understand wagering breakdowns, and track how often you redeem bonuses across brands in the same family.

Payment methods and KYC vs No KYC considerations

Curacao casinos typically support a broad array of payment methods to accommodate players worldwide. Common options include bank cards, e wallets, bank transfers, and increasingly cryptocurrency deposits and withdrawals. A recurring marketing claim in some operators is No KYC for certain deposits, but a more accurate description is simplified KYC or tiered verification. In practice, most operators conduct basic identity verification for account creation and full KYC with proof of address and payment method verification before large withdrawals. The level of verification tends to be market dependent and operator policy dependent. Crypto payments bring speed and anonymity advantages but may raise compliance and security considerations. When choosing a Curacao casino, assess the speed and reliability of withdrawals, fee structure, and the robustness of anti fraud measures. Also examine payment method fees, limits per transaction, and the presence of chargebacks or frozen funds. For players, the ideal approach is to start with modest deposits to test the cash flow and verification steps before committing larger sums. The bottom line is that while some Curacao operators advertise No KYC, responsible operators implement proportionate checks while maintaining customer convenience and solid dispute handling.
